WebNov 28, 2024 · If you want to read the return value from a Task directly, you should read its value using await, or use try await if it has a throwing operation. However, all tasks also have a result property that returns an instance of Swift’s Result struct, generic over the type returned by the task as well as whether it might contain an error or not. WebJun 30, 2024 · Create an async task item for calculating z. Group x, y, z task items together, and await sum the results when they are ready. print the final result. As you can see this time we don't have to wait until a previous task item is ready, but we can execute all of them in parallel, instead of the regular sequential order. WebSep 23, 2024 · Tip: The task () modifier accepts a priority parameter if you want fine-grained control over your task’s priority. For example, use .task (priority: .low) to create a low-priority task.
